use crate::output;
#[derive(Debug, Clone, Copy, PartialEq, Eq)]
pub enum LicenseType {
MIT,
Apache2,
CC0,
}
impl LicenseType {
#[must_use]
pub fn parse(s: &str) -> Option<Self> {
match s.to_uppercase().as_str() {
"MIT" => Some(Self::MIT),
"APACHE-2.0" | "APACHE2" | "APACHE" => Some(Self::Apache2),
"CC0-1.0" | "CC0" => Some(Self::CC0),
_ => None,
}
}
#[must_use]
pub const fn name(self) -> &'static str {
match self {
Self::MIT => "MIT",
Self::Apache2 => "Apache-2.0",
Self::CC0 => "CC0-1.0",
}
}
}
#[must_use]
pub fn display_license(tool_name: &str, license: LicenseType) -> String {
let mut output = format!("{tool_name} is licensed under {}\n\n", license.name());
match license {
LicenseType::MIT => {
output.push_str("MIT License - A permissive license that allows:\n");
output.push_str("• Commercial use\n");
output.push_str("• Modification\n");
output.push_str("• Distribution\n");
output.push_str("• Private use\n");
output.push('\n');
output.push_str("Requires:\n");
output.push_str("• License and copyright notice\n");
output.push('\n');
output.push_str("MIT License\n");
output.push('\n');
output.push_str(
"Permission is hereby granted, free of charge, to any person obtaining a copy\n",
);
output.push_str(
"of this software and associated documentation files (the \"Software\"), to deal\n",
);
output.push_str(
"in the Software without restriction, including without limitation the rights\n",
);
output.push_str(
"to use, copy, modify, merge, publish, distribute, sublicense, and/or sell\n",
);
output.push_str(
"copies of the Software, and to permit persons to whom the Software is\n",
);
output.push_str("furnished to do so, subject to the following conditions:\n");
output.push('\n');
output.push_str(
"The above copyright notice and this permission notice shall be included in all\n",
);
output.push_str("copies or substantial portions of the Software.\n");
output.push('\n');
output.push_str(
"THE SOFTWARE IS PROVIDED \"AS IS\", WITHOUT WARRANTY OF ANY KIND, EXPRESS OR\n",
);
output.push_str(
"IMPLIED, INCLUDING BUT NOT LIMITED TO THE WARRANTIES OF MERCHANTABILITY,\n",
);
output.push_str(
"FITNESS FOR A PARTICULAR PURPOSE AND NONINFRINGEMENT. IN NO EVENT SHALL THE\n",
);
output.push_str(
"AUTHORS OR COPYRIGHT HOLDERS BE LIABLE FOR ANY CLAIM, DAMAGES OR OTHER\n",
);
output.push_str(
"LIABILITY, WHETHER IN AN ACTION OF CONTRACT, TORT OR OTHERWISE, ARISING FROM,\n",
);
output.push_str(
"OUT OF OR IN CONNECTION WITH THE SOFTWARE OR THE USE OR OTHER DEALINGS IN THE\n",
);
output.push_str("SOFTWARE.\n");
}
LicenseType::Apache2 => {
output.push_str("Apache License 2.0 - A permissive license that allows:\n");
output.push_str("• Commercial use\n");
output.push_str("• Modification\n");
output.push_str("• Distribution\n");
output.push_str("• Patent use\n");
output.push_str("• Private use\n");
output.push('\n');
output.push_str("Requires:\n");
output.push_str("• License and copyright notice\n");
output.push_str("• State changes\n");
}
LicenseType::CC0 => {
output.push_str("Creative Commons CC0 1.0 Universal - Public domain dedication:\n");
output.push_str("• No rights reserved\n");
output.push_str("• Can be used for any purpose\n");
output.push_str("• No attribution required\n");
}
}
output.push('\n');
if output::is_tty() {
use colored::Colorize;
use std::fmt::Write;
writeln!(
output,
"For full license text, see: {}",
"LICENSE file in project root".blue().underline()
)
.unwrap();
} else {
output.push_str("For full license text, see: LICENSE file in project root\n");
}
output
}
